Lonnie Donegan
Anthony James "Lonnie" Donegan was a British musician and singer-songwriter born in Scotland and raised in England. Initially performing in the trad jazz scene, he shifted to skiffle in the mid-1950s and became a dominant force in the genre, earning the title "King of Skiffle." His rendition of the American folk standard "Rock Island Line" became a major hit and catalyzed the UK skiffle boom. Donegan's work significantly shaped the development of 1960s British pop and rock, influencing numerous musicians of the era. He remained active from 1931 until his death in 2002.
